Understanding Your Hardware Needs

Selecting PC hardware starts with understanding your requirements. Are you editing videos, gaming, working with large files, or just browsing the web? The answer impacts every hardware choice you will make. For example, video editors need powerful CPUs and lots of RAM, while casual users may only need basic specs.

Consider your daily tasks and the software you use most often. For instance, if you upload large files frequently, your CPU, storage speed, and network card all matter. Budget is another crucial factor. Decide what you can spend, but remember that the cheapest option today may cost more in the long run if you need to upgrade sooner. Also, think about future-proofing. Buying hardware that is just powerful enough right now could mean you are forced to upgrade again in a year or two. Planning for growth keeps your system relevant longer.

Key Hardware Components Explained

Every computer is made up of several key components. Here is what you need to know about each one:

CPU (Processor): The brain of your computer. Faster CPUs handle more tasks at once and speed up demanding applications. For gaming or content creation, aim for modern multi-core processors.

RAM (Memory): More RAM allows your computer to multitask and handle large files smoothly. Power users should consider 16GB or more, while basic users can get by with 8GB.

Storage: SSDs are much faster than HDDs, making your system more responsive. NVMe SSDs offer even better performance, which is noticeable when loading large files or booting up.

Graphics Card (GPU): Critical for gaming, 3D modeling, and video editing. Integrated graphics are fine for everyday tasks, but dedicated cards are required for demanding visuals.

Motherboard: The foundation of your PC. Make sure it is compatible with your CPU, RAM, and any expansion cards you plan to use.

Power Supply (PSU): Do not overlook this component. A quality PSU ensures stability and protects your hardware from power surges.

Networking: If you are uploading files often, invest in a fast Ethernet card or a reliable WiFi adapter. This, combined with the estimates from the Upload Time Calculator, can help you plan upgrades that directly affect your productivity.

Case and Cooling: Good airflow and cooling keep your components running efficiently. Choose a case that fits your hardware and provides ample ventilation.

Step-by-step

  1. 1

    Assess Your Usage

    Make a list of your most common tasks. Are you gaming, editing videos, or mainly browsing? Your workload determines which components matter most.

  2. 2

    Set Your Budget

    Determine how much you want to spend. Allocate more funds to the components that will have the biggest impact on your daily work.

  3. 3

    Research Compatibility

    Ensure all chosen parts work together. Check CPU and motherboard socket compatibility, RAM support, and case size for your selected components.

  4. 4

    Prioritize Performance Bottlenecks

    Identify which part of your current system is slowing you down. If file uploads are slow, consider upgrading your network card or using the Upload Time Calculator to estimate gains from faster internet hardware.

  5. 5

    Plan for the Future

    Select hardware that will serve you well for several years. Look for components with headroom for upgrades, such as extra RAM slots or additional drive bays.

  6. 6

    Read Reviews and Benchmarks

    Look at independent reviews and performance benchmarks for the hardware you are considering. This helps avoid poor-value products and ensures real-world performance matches your expectations.

Common mistakes

Mistake

Focusing on a single component and neglecting the rest

Fix: Balance your budget across all parts to avoid bottlenecks. A fast CPU cannot compensate for slow storage or insufficient RAM.

Mistake

Ignoring compatibility between parts

Fix: Check manufacturer specifications for CPU, motherboard, and RAM compatibility before purchasing.

Mistake

Underestimating power supply needs

Fix: Choose a PSU with enough wattage and quality certifications to support your components safely.

Mistake

Not considering future expansion

Fix: Pick a motherboard and case with room for upgrades, like extra RAM slots or drive bays.

Troubleshooting

Computer does not boot after hardware upgrade

Likely cause: Incompatible components or improper installation

What to do: Double-check compatibility and reseat all components. Consult the motherboard manual for correct installation procedures.

Slow file uploads despite fast internet

Likely cause: Outdated network card or slow storage

What to do: Upgrade to a modern Ethernet card or SSD. Use the Upload Time Calculator to estimate performance improvements.

System crashes or freezes under load

Likely cause: Insufficient cooling or inadequate power supply

What to do: Improve case airflow, upgrade cooling, or use a higher-wattage PSU to stabilize your system.

Frequently asked questions

How do I know if my current hardware needs upgrading?

If your computer struggles with everyday tasks, runs out of memory, or takes too long to upload files, it may be time to upgrade. Tools like the Upload Time Calculator can show if faster storage or a better network card would help.

Is it better to buy a prebuilt PC or build my own?

Building your own PC gives you more control over part selection and often better value. However, prebuilts are convenient and come with support. Choose based on your technical comfort level.

How much RAM do I need for modern tasks?

For most users, 16GB is sufficient. Heavy multitaskers, gamers, or content creators should consider 32GB or more.

Does a faster internet connection always speed up uploads?

Not always. Your upload speed also depends on your network card and storage performance. The Upload Time Calculator can help you see where your bottlenecks are.
